Output 66a32d15cbbe4128ca4ffc27c49c3ffaca1b9bb4609ef31b7995eb0eb82ef2a4:65

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bd029fb4fa16a1e674bb41d3f03eb48a20d36e3b117ccb1212f7fc5845e2b929
address
bc1ph5pfld86z6s7va9mg8flq0453gsdxm3mz97vkysj7l79s30zhy5sahuklj
transaction
66a32d15cbbe4128ca4ffc27c49c3ffaca1b9bb4609ef31b7995eb0eb82ef2a4
spent
true